HTML框架的功能与应用 作者: weicankao 发布: 2024年 5月 29日 21阅读 在HTML中,框架(Frames)的作用在于为浏览器窗口提供一种方法,用以将一个窗口分割成多个部分,并在每个部分中显示不同的HTML页面。这种布局方式允许开发者在一个浏览器窗口中同时加载和展示多个页面,从而提供了一种高效的方式来组织和管理网页内容。 框架通过``元素在HTML页面中定义,它可以被用来创建水平或垂直分割的窗口,也就是所谓的帧(frames)。以下是框架的一些主要作用: 1. 内容分离:框架允许将页面内容分离到不同的HTML文件中。这意味着页面的不同部分(比如导航栏、菜单、内容区域等)可以独立加载和更新,而不需要重新加载整个页面。 2. 导航简化:通过框架,用户在浏览一个网站时,某些页面元素如导航栏可以保持不变,只有内容区域发生变化。这样可以减少页面的刷新次数,提高用户体验。 3. 布局固定:框架布局一旦设定,其尺寸通常是固定的。这适用于那些需要保持页面布局不变的应用场景,例如管理界面或在线工具。 4. 资源重用:使用框架,可以重用页面的某些部分,如头部、底部或侧边栏。这些部分只需在服务器上存储一次,就可以被多个页面共享。 然而,尽管框架具有以上作用,它们也存在一些缺点: 搜索引擎优化(SEO)问题:由于搜索引擎爬虫可能无法很好地解析框架内的内容,因此使用框架的网站可能在搜索引擎排名中受到影响。 可用性问题:框架可能会给用户的浏览带来不便,比如使用框架的页面在打印时会出现问题,以及框架可能不支持书签等功能。 过时的技术:随着现代前端技术的发展,比如HTML5、CSS3和JavaScript框架(如React、Vue.js等),传统的框架技术逐渐被认为是过时的,不被推荐使用。 尽管如此,了解框架的原理和作用仍然对于理解网页设计的历史和发展具有重要意义。 在今天的开发实践中,虽然已经很少直接使用``,但是它的概念在HTML5中的``元素中得到了继承。``允许在一个HTML页面内嵌入另一个HTML页面,这在某些情况下仍然非常有用,例如嵌入第三方内容、创建微前端架构等。 总结来说,框架在HTML中提供了一种分割浏览器窗口并加载多个独立页面的方法,尽管这种技术现在已较少使用,但它在网页开发的历史中扮演了重要角色,并且``的使用仍然是现代网页开发中不可或缺的一部分。 本文来自网络,不代表微参考立场,转载请注明出处:http://www.weicankao.com/uncategorized/1079.html 标签:应用